Posttranslational Modifications of the Retinoblastoma Tumor Suppressor Protein as Determinants of Function
The retinoblastoma tumor suppressor protein (pRB) plays an integral role in G(1)-S checkpoint control and consequently is a frequent target for inactivation in cancer. The RB protein can function as an adaptor, nucleating components such as E2Fs and chromatin regulating enzymes into the same complex...
